How Does Reading's Crime Rate Compare to Neighboring Communities?

We compare Reading to several nearby towns by crunching the FBI's crime stats.

Property crimes remain the most common crimes reported in Reading, according to the FBI's Uniform Crime Report.

How does Reading compare to neighboring communities when it comes to crime? 

Five nearby towns with data on the FBI site (North Andover numbers were not included for 2012) did not have any murders in 2012.

Here’s how the communities stack up:

Population – To give a fairer gauge, let’s first rank the communities by population – Andover, 33,753; Reading, 25,223; Wilmington, 22,758; North Reading, 15,182; Lynnfield, 11,791; and Middletown, 9,130. Reading’s population has increased by 2,000 people over the past three years, according to the FBI figures.

Note: Other factors can play into a community’s crime rate, such as number of retail businesses. Having many retailers, for instance, can lead to more car thefts and thefts out of vehicles.

Here are the stats:

Violent crimes – Wilmington, 28; Andover, 23; North Reading, 15; Middleton, 14; Reading, 10; and Lynnfield, 7.

Robberies – Reading, 6; North Reading, 5; Wilmington, 3; Andover, 2; Lynnfield, 1; Middleton, 0.

Aggregated assault – Wilmington, 23; Andover, 20; Middleton, 14; North Reading, 9; Lynnfield, 6; and Reading, 4.

Property crime – Andover, 290; Wilmington, 275; Reading, 189; North Reading, 148; Lynnfield, 106; and Middleton, 82.

Burglary – Wilmington, 58; Andover, 50, Reading, 44; North Reading, 40; Lynnfield, 30; and Middleton, 3.

Larceny-theft – Andover, 226; Wilmington, 213; Reading, 136; North Reading, 101; Middleton, 77; and Lynnfield, 70.

Motor vehicle thefts – Andover, 14; Reading, 9; North Reading, 7; Lynnfield, 6; Wilmington, 4; and Middleton, 2.
